Do you write custom code or install plugins?

Both, with a bias against installing. Every extension is a permanent dependency with its own update cycle and abandonment risk, so twenty lines we maintain frequently beats a plugin with two hundred settings. Where a well-maintained extension does the job properly, we use it and say so. The same goes for Palma.

How much maintenance does this need?

More than a hosted platform and less than people fear. Updates on a schedule, backups tested by actually restoring one, and somebody named who is called when something breaks. A Palma store with that arrangement is inexpensive to run; one without it is the expensive option regardless of the hosting bill.
